This leads to my next question, trying to get my brake lights to work, depending on the switch which I purchase. I've tried three different ones.

See photo's below of under the hood...

If you have some ideas about my break switch, here some info
I've purchased several new switches that can't seem to get the light to work.

- Power is going to the brake switch.
- Fuse is good and tested both sides of the fuse so it's not the circuit board.
- Replaced bulbs in both outlets.
- I am receiving power to the back end as hazards and parking lights come on.
- No power to socket when brake is applied.
